Becca Dean

Tutor in Youth Ministry

Becca is the Tutor in Youth Ministry for lay ministry students, and also assists Sarah Dunlop with some teaching for the ordained ministry students, in Reflective Practice and Research Methods.

She enjoys teaching in creative ways to inspire and encourage students in greater academic progress but also towards excellent professional practice.

Youth Ministry experience

Youth Ministry experience

Becca is passionate about youth ministry, and has worked for several churches.

She began working in youth ministry in Burlington Baptist Church, Ipswich, in an internship year in the church that she grew up in.

She then moved to work for a church in Stoke-on-Trent as a Student Youth Worker, while she obtained a BA Hons degree in 'Youth and Community Work with Applied Theology' at Midlands CYM, St. John's Nottingham.

From Stoke-on-Trent she moved on to work as a Youth Minister in Chorleywood, Hertfordshire.

Publications and speaking

Publications and speaking

During her time as a Youth Minister in Chorleywood, Becca wrote a book about prayer for teenagers entitled Be Live Pray, published by Scripture Union, and began building a profile as a writer, speaker and youth ministry trainer in the wider field of youth ministry.

Becca writes a monthly column in Youth and Children's Work Magazine and has contributed to other books and publications in the field.

Research interests

Research interests

Following her work as a Youth Minister, Becca moved up to Durham where she got an ESRC scholarship to undertake a Masters in 'Research Methods (Social Policy)', while working for a local church as the Youth and Children's Coordinator, and a PhD researching 'Intergenerational Dialogue in Church Communities', which she is still writing up part-time.

Her hope is that through encouraging the church to listen to young people's voices and enable them to meaningfully participate in the running of church, that churches may better regenerate, and discover facets to their faith and new ministries in this era where young people are increasingly found outside of church.
